The Pharmacist independently reviews and assesses medication orders to resolve drug-related problems, manages drug therapy protocols, and oversees daily drug distribution service activities. This role involves responding to professional inquiries, monitoring patient drug therapy for safety, and documenting clinical interventions and errors.
Candidates must be a graduate of an American Council of Pharmaceutical Education accredited College of Pharmacy and hold a current pharmacist license for Washington State. A minimum of five years of relevant pharmacy experience is required for this position.
